directions

  • In a crock pot add all ingredients except chicken and potatoes.
  • Whisk until smooth (you may need to add a little more water).
  • Add chicken.
  • Cook all day on low or cook on high for 4 hrs.
  • Add potatoes and cook for 1 hour. If you cook all day, warm potatoes in a pan before you put them in soup mixture.
